					<description>Yeah, this is ridiculous. I don't understand why they don't raise the price and itemize the bill...

I could see this coming, though, when they started charging for meals in-flight.

They might as well just make the airline ticket free and then charge you for individual items every step of the way.

When you check in, you pay the person checking you in for checking you in. When you go through the security check, you give a little security-check fee to all the security guards. When you board the plane, you pay a customer-service fee to the flight attendants. When on your way to your seat, you pay a fee to the pilot for flying the plane, and she will also collect the fuel and plane maintenance charge for the plane itself. Before you're allowed to pick up your baggage, you pay a fee to the baggage handlers, and then as you leave the airport, you pay a fee to cover everything else (airport operations, website upkeep, advertising costs, HR, etc.).</description>
